3rd annual Blessing of the Bikes

April 14,2012 in Asheville, North Carolina


The 3rd annual Blessing of the Bikes will take place at 11am on Saturday, April 14th at MR Motorcycle.
The Blessing provides an opportunity for all motorcycle riders to have themselves and their bikes Blessed for a safe riding season, while at the same time providing an opportunity for camaraderie and friendship and promoting bike safety, along with a positive image of motorcycling to the community at large.

This non-denominational ceremony is open to all riders, all ages and all motorcycles, including dirt, street and custom bikes.

Although Blessing of the Bikes is actually religious, there are many non-religious people who make a point to get their motorcycles Blessed every year.

So, regardless of your religious beliefs (or lack thereof), you will be Blessed and welcomed; you will not be lectured to or made to feel uncomfortable.

100% of all donations will benefit the Asheville Buncombe Community Christian Ministry.

Lunch will be provided for a minimum donation of $10 in either cash or hygiene items (tooth brushes, tooth paste, dental floss, shaving cream, disposable razors, aftershave, deodorant, cologne, Tums/Rolaids, alcohol-free mouthwash, shampoo, bar soap, laundry soap, etc.)

Event scheduled from 10:30am-12:30pm, rain or shine, with live music, prizes and a 50/50 drawing.
